Transaction 43ee66b7b32efb35840a87c0539ec18d90b44e82879246c850cd55fb1c33b593
1 Input
2 Outputs
- 43ee66b7b32efb35840a87c0539ec18d90b44e82879246c850cd55fb1c33b593:0
- 43ee66b7b32efb35840a87c0539ec18d90b44e82879246c850cd55fb1c33b593:1
value 9884172
address 1C38KjrnhUW5fWtpBM3S6nVm2x75jFsREv
value 6000000
address 1NfG1z4qjr1nUnnDAvzYJxuEKgAuxoqyed